Orbital period and radial velocity curve for V436 Cen.
Abstract
High time resolution spectrophotometry has been used to determine the orbital period of V 436 Cen. The derived radial velocity curve demonstrates that the 90.0t0.3 minute orbital period is ∼2% shorter than the previously determined superhump period. The orbital and superhump periods thus follow the usual relation found in other SU UMa type dwarf novae. At 90.0 minutes V 436 Cen has the shortest orbital period of the classical (i.e., excluding WZ Sge) dwarf novae. For comparison purposes results of a radial velocity analysis of OY Car are also briefly presented.
